Arizona AG Launched Investigation into Lead-Covered Telecommunication Cables
NOVEMBER 29, 2023
Arizona Attorney General Kris Mayes launched an investigation into lead-covered telecommunications cables after recent reports identified environmental and public health risks associated with these types of cables. In order to assess the extent of the issue, the AG’s office is gathering “data on the type, location, and length of these cables, and whether they are aerial, underground, or underwater.” AG Mayes sent letters to over 200 telecommunications companies requesting information about the lead-covered cables they own.
